Not a doctor

But from what I remember when I tore mine freshman year... The ACL just stabilizes the knee joint, prevents movement of the lower leg in relation to the upper leg. I remember the "field test" the doctor did before ordering an MRI. I sat on the table with my legs out in front of me. I bent my knee toward my chest, keeping my foot on the ground, and he grabbed behind my calf and pulled towards him. If he could feel excessive looseness, I think that's a sign that the ACL is torn.

But you are right. I tore mine a month into my freshman year, and finally got it fixed the following summer. It hurt like hell right away and was swollen for a week or so, but after that, it was ok. For me, it was more the mental aspect of trusting my knee. I was always worried it would "go out" again, and I'd have to go through all that pain again.

With Froome having things almost locked up

With Froome having things almost locked up, the suspense at the front is kinda low, but I watch for great efforts by other riders and teams. Geraint Thomas for one, has been riding out of his mind, and MTN Qhubeka is riding so much better than anyone thought they would. Polka dots for a few days, a stage win, and always have a guy or two up the road, I love the way they ride. I'm a cervelo guy though, so I might be a bit biased.

Ettix QuickStep on the other hand have really been no-shows. Martin had yellow for a little bit, Cav won one stage and that's about it, right? For a team as high powered as them, that's a bit dissapointing.

Finally, I love that Astana is doing nothing. Shouldn't even be racing.
